Chapter 381: Chapter 12 Comprehension (2 in 1)

Lu Qingshan’s gaze was fixed on the chaotic sword marks on the stele surface, and gradually, his spirit sank into them.

From these sword marks, he sensed a sinister and illusory intent coming towards him.

Then, lights and shadows intermingled, and countless illusions flickered before his eyes.

With darkness transforming and numerous illusions combining, eventually, many faint glimmers of sword light appeared.

The intent contained in this Sword Monument was of the Illusion Technique.

Lu Qingshan was aware of this.

This, too, was not in keeping with his style.

What he pursued was either an art nearing the Dao or possessing immense power.

Although this convoluted intent of the Illusion Technique was peculiar, it ultimately felt inferior in his heart.

He did not hesitate, stopped looking at this Sword Monument, and walked on.

“Another resonance?” Outside the secret realm, the old Sword Cultivator watched this scene and muttered absentmindedly.

He had thought that this second Sword Monument would stump the young Golden Core, but it did not stop him at all.

Before the old Sword Cultivator could even react, the young Golden Core had already given up on this monument and was stepping towards the next one.

The third Sword Monument, not waiting for Lu Qingshan to approach completely, already began to emit a faint glowing light, seemingly impatient.

It was like a signal.

An unbelievable scene occurred for the old Sword Cultivar.

Inside the secret realm, the many standing Sword Monuments all emitted a faint glow, actively revealing their mysteries, seemingly longing for Lu Qingshan’s choice.

Each Sword Monument resonated with Lu Qingshan.

“This lad can actually initiate resonance with all Sword Monuments… This is the heart of a naïve child, an Innate Swordseed…” The old Sword Cultivator was stunned, his cloudy eyes suddenly brightening.

Inside the secret realm.

The comprehension of Sword Monuments could encompass both Sword Intent and Sword Techniques.

Generally, though, it was mainly focused on Sword Intent.

At this moment.

Sword Intent permeated the air.

Some were cold and chilling, like bone-marrow maggots, impossible to evade.

Some were extremely yang and fierce, the violent intent being tremendously boundless.

There were gentle breezes as well as rising ripples of water;

Some as heavy as mountains, others as light as sparrows…

Nearly a thousand Sword Monuments had seldom the same Sword Intent.

But even with the same Sword Intent, due to different comprehensions by various Sword Cultivators, they showed distinct elegance.

Lu Qingshan’s eyes were dazzled, and he even felt a strange illusion of choosing a consort.

His entire spirit was completely immersed in the intent, releasing his mind to finely experience these Sword Intents.

He wanted to find the Sword Intent that he liked the most for his comprehension.

After a while, amidst those chaotic intents, Lu Qingshan felt an extremely sharp and forceful Sword Intent, as if unstoppable.

The path of the Sword Cultivator was straightforward.

Spurred by this feeling, Lu Qingshan stopped before a stele.

Looking up, he stared intently at a point of cold light on the Sword Monument, his gaze flickering.

Indeed, the pattern on this Sword Monument was just a point of cold light.

Now, being so close to this Sword Monument, the forceful nature of it, as if piercing through everything, suddenly came at him.

Even though Lu Qingshan’s Primordial Spirit had reached the mid Solidifying Form stage, and his Primordial Spirit was solidified, protected by divine light on the surface,

he still felt an inexplicable and intolerable sting in his sea of consciousness under the invasion of this forceful intent.

But he seemed oblivious, as the powerful Divine Soul in his Niwan Palace suddenly burst out and surged upwards, actively merging into that point of cold light on the Sword Monument.

Hisss!

At the moment his Divine Sense surged into the Sword Monument, Lu Qingshan’s mind was briefly dazed, then he suddenly felt the scenery before his eyes begin to shift dramatically.

By the time he had completely steadied his mind, he discovered that he was in a vast void of space.

An ancient and aged aura of wilderness arose spontaneously.

Screech!

A long cry echoed between heaven and earth, a demonic bird with wings covering the Heaven’s Vault swooped and circled, its figure shifting instantaneously, constantly changing.

Whoosh!

At that moment, a sword light cut across heaven and earth towards the demonic bird, extremely sharp.

The demonic bird shook all over, as if sensing the terror within the sword light, emitting mysterious ripples all over its body, and a moment later, it appeared in a far-off area.

This was spatial teleportation.

Seeing this scene, Lu Qingshan muttered.

Then, his spirit was invigorated.

He wanted to know how the sword light should respond in this situation.

The sword light paused, then the sword light flickered, like a comet streaking across the sky, illuminating the entire void of space.

A powerful will enveloped the sword light, causing the entire void space to tremble, as if it would shatter into fragments.

As the sword light flew out, all strength suddenly condensed at one point, turning into a point of cold light, then disappeared into thin air; when that point of cold light reappeared, it had already shattered the skull of the demonic bird.

The point of cold light arrived first.

Lu Qingshan was astonished.

The intent contained in this Sword Monument was actually able to suppress and kill spatial intent.

The principle of spatial teleportation’s Divine Skill was to open a closer channel between two far apart spaces, shortening the originally far distance, thus achieving what is called teleportation.

But even termed as instant, it still required time.

The needed time was indeed an instant.

But this sword, by using the ultimate piercing strength, directly broke through two layers of space, achieving a speed that surpassed spatial teleportation.

If even space could not block this kind of Sword Intent, what else could?

This was the ultimate offensive intent.
